Snapdragon 720G architecture and benchmark expectations
At the heart of the smartphone is the Qualcomm Snapdragon 720G chipset, which is made using 8-nm process technology. This platform was designed specifically for mobile gamers, as evidenced by the letter โGโ in the name, but its performance in AnTuTu Benchmark is often the object of attention and ordinary users. The architecture includes two productive cores Cortex-A76 and six energy-efficient Cortex-A55, which creates a balance between speed and autonomy.
The Adreno 618 graphics accelerator integrated into the chip is responsible for rendering the interface and 3D-It's a bunch of graphics in games. CPU and GPU It's important to understand that factory setups can limit frequencies to save the battery, so out of the box numbers can differ from potential values after manual optimization.
โ ๏ธ Warning: Factory thermal paste in Xiaomiโs budget and mid-budget models is often of poor quality or unevenly applied, which can lead to early trotting (reduced frequency due to heating) during long-term tests in AnTuTu.
When analyzing test results, it should be borne in mind that different versions of firmware (Global, EU, China) can manage power consumption differently. For example, the Chinese version of MIUI is often more aggressive in terms of background processes, which can artificially lower the final score due to the load on RAM before the test begins.

Official data and test results in different versions of AnTuTu
Results in synthetic tests are directly dependent on the version of the application used. Benchmark developers regularly update the engine, changing the algorithms for evaluating graphics and the processor, so compare scores between versions of AnTuTu v8 AnTuTu v9/v10 It's not incorrect. 9S The following ranges of values are characteristic depending on the version of the software.
In the popular version of AnTuTu v8, which was relevant at the time of the release of the smartphone, the device consistently showed results in the range of 260,000 โ 275,000 points. This was a great indicator for 2020, allowing the smartphone to feel confident in the top ratings of the middle segment.
With the release of AnTuTu v9 and subsequent v10, the graphics and staffing requirements have been significantly increased: In new versions of the benchmark Xiaomi Redmi Note 9S scores an average of 320,000 to 345,000 points, the range of 25,000 points is due to the temperature of the device at the time of the test launch and background activity of Google and MIUI services.
It is worth noting that record values are often reached on a clean system immediately after resetting to factory settings. The more data is stored in the system cache, the more resources are spent on background indexing, which can slightly reduce the final score when repeating the test without first cleaning.
Factors affecting the final score Xiaomi Redmi Note 9S
Getting the maximum score is not just a matter of hardware, but also a good software setup. There are a number of critical factors that can both increase and significantly underestimate the result of your Redmi Note 9S in AnTuTu. Ignoring these nuances often leads to incorrect conclusions about the state of the device.
First of all, you need to pay attention to the occupancy of internal memory. Flash memory such as UFS 2.1, used in this smartphone, significantly reduces the speed of writing and reading when filled by more than 80-85%, this directly affects the subsection "UX" (User Experience) in the benchmark, which is responsible for the speed of the interface and applications.
- ๐ก๏ธ Temperature: Testing at a body temperature above 35ยฐC will lead to the inclusion of protection mechanisms and a decrease in the clock speed of the processor.
- ๐ Power saving mode: The "Battery" or "Ultra-energy saving" mode is artificially limiting power CPU, downplay 15-20%.
- ๐ก Background processes: Active downloads, synchronization of photos in the cloud and the operation of the navigator during the test create a parasitic load on the cores.
Also, the version plays an important role. MIUI. Newer shells, such as MIUI 13 or 14 may be heavier for Snapdragon 720G, more MIUI 11 or 12, because of increased visuals and background services, so fresh firmware may have slightly lower results than older, more streamlined versions of software.

Comparison with competitors and real performance
To understand whether the Xiaomi Redmi Note 9S scores a lot or not, you need to consider it in the context of competitors from the same period, the Realme 6 Pro and the Samsung Galaxy A51 being the direct rivals.
The table below compares the averages in AnTuTu v9 for key competitors, and the data is averaged based on a variety of tests conducted by independent reviewers and users.
| Smartphone model | Processor | AnTuTu v9 (Grade Average) | Features |
|---|---|---|---|
| Xiaomi Redmi Note 9S | Snapdragon 720G | ~330 000 | Best MIUI Optimization |
| Realme 6 Pro | Snapdragon 720G | ~325 000 | Rapid 30W charging |
| Samsung Galaxy A51 | Exynos 9611 | ~260 000 | Super Amoled screen |
| Honor 9X | Kirin 810 | ~280 000 | Retractable camera |
As the data shows, the Redmi Note 9S is confidently bypassing similar-class Exynos and Kirin devices, demonstrating Qualcommโs superiority in multithreading tasks. However, the gap with the Realme 6 Pro is minimal and often within statistical error margins that depend on the specific batch of processors.
โ ๏ธ Warning: Don't chase records in benchmarks at all costs. Overclocking the device or using modified cores to raise points in AnTuTu can lead to unstable system operation and shorten battery life.
In real-world use cases, such as flipping through social media feeds, launching a navigator, or watching videos in the video 4K, difference 10-15 Thousands of points between Redmi Note 9S And its direct competitors are almost imperceptible. How to Prepare Redmi Note 9S for Testing for Maximum Results
If you want to get as close to the passport data as possible or check the condition of the device after purchase, you need to do the right preparation. Chaotic launch of the benchmark without prior settings will give a distorted picture that does not reflect the real potential of the Xiaomi Redmi Note 9S.
Start by cleaning RAM. Close all running applications through the multitasking menu. It is also recommended to turn off data and Wi-Fi for 10-15 minutes before the test to eliminate background synchronization of mail, messengers and cloud storage, which can request CPU resources at any time.
The important step is to choose the right mode of operation. Go to Settings โ Battery and select Performance mode (if available in your version of MIUI) or make sure that the power saving mode is turned off. In some versions of the firmware, this item is hidden in the Advanced Settings menu.
- ๐งน Cache Cleanup: Use the built-in Security app to remove junk files before starting.
- ๐ก๏ธ Refrigeration: Remove the case if it is dense and test in a room with a comfortable temperature (20-22ยฐC).
- ๐ฑ Screen: Make sure the brightness of the screen is set to 50% or lower, as the bright backlight creates additional heating and load on the power system.
After you do this, run AnTuTu Benchmark and don't touch the screen while you're passing the tests. Any interaction can interrupt the rendering process and affect the final load schedules. If the result is significantly lower than expected (for example, below 300,000 in v9), you should consider resetting to factory settings.

Impact of MIUI updates on speed and scores
Redmi Note 9S users often note that with each major MIUI update, the smartphone starts to work a little differently, which is because newer versions of the shell require more resources to handle visuals and new security features, which can affect the results in benchmarks.
For example, the transition from MIUI 12 to MIUI 13 brought privacy improvements and new widgets, but also increased the burden on RAM, which in tests can be expressed in a slight decrease in scores in the RAM subsection, although CPU power (CPU Score) can remain unchanged or even increase due to optimization of the ART compiler.
On the other hand, security patches and Android kernel updates sometimes contain patches that improve the stability of the GPU drivers. This can positively affect the graphics test in AnTuTu. Therefore, fluctuation of results within 5-7% between different versions of the software is a normal situation that does not require intervention.
If you experience a sharp drop in performance (over 20%) after the upgrade, it is recommended to perform a full reset (Wipe Data) with a pre-backup, which will remove conflicting files of old settings and allow the system to work with a clean configuration, unlocking the potential of the Snapdragon 720G to its fullest.
